Acquiring A Used Car Inspection Checklist: Don't Get Scammed!
Buying a pre-owned vehicle can be a great way to save money, but, it's important to make sure you're not getting ripped off. That's where a used car inspection checklist comes in handy. By carefully examining the vehicle before you buy it, you can avoid costly repairs down the road and ensure you're getting a good deal. A thorough inspection should encompass checking the engine, transmission, brakes, tires, suspension, and bodywork.
Don't be afraid to ask the seller for documentation, including maintenance records and the vehicle history report. ,Additionally, it's a good idea to have the car inspected by a qualified mechanic before you finalize the purchase. Ultimately, taking the time to inspect a used car properly can save you a lot of trouble in the long run.
Acquiring a Pre-Owned Vehicle? Top Questions to Ask
Before you settle on a used car, it's crucial to ask the seller the right questions. This helps ensure you're getting a reliable vehicle that meets your needs.
- How long owned by the current owner?
- What's the vehicle's maintenance history?
- Are there any documented faults with the car?
- Has the vehicle ever been in an accident?
- Would it be possible for me to take the car for a test drive?
Don't hesitate to request clarification on anything that concerns you. Remember, knowledge is power when it comes to buying a pre-owned vehicle!

Choosing Between a Used SUV or Sedan: Pros and Cons
Considering a pre-owned vehicle market for your next car purchase? SUVs and sedans both offer compelling benefits, but which is right for you?
Pre-Owned SUVs often boast spacious cargo space, elevated ground clearance, and a sense of protection. This makes them ideal for families who prioritize space or frequently encounter unpaved roads.
On the other hand, sedans are popular for their fuel efficiency, handling, and often lower cost. They can be a practical choice for city dwellers who value low price. Ultimately, the best option depends on your individual requirements.
- Weigh your budget and how you primarily use your vehicle.
- Research different models and their ratings carefully.
- Avoid being swayed solely by appearances; prioritize functionality and reliability.
